Building Genuine Connections Through Shared Interests
Fostering meaningful relationships in your 30s often begins with engaging in activities that resonate with your personal passions and values. Shared interests provide a natural foundation for conversations, reducing the pressure of forced interaction and allowing authentic connections to develop organically.
Consider joining clubs, classes, or groups centered around hobbies you enjoy, such as cooking, hiking, or book discussions. These environments promote relaxed socialization and introduce you to individuals with similar lifestyles and priorities. Additionally, volunteering for causes you care about can connect you with compassionate and like-minded people, creating a sense of community and mutual respect.
When meeting women through shared interests, focus on active listening and genuine curiosity. Ask open-ended questions related to the activity or topic, which encourages deeper dialogue and demonstrates your engagement. This approach not only helps in getting to know someone better but also establishes trust and rapport early on.

Utilizing Online Platforms with Intention
Online dating and social media platforms are valuable tools for meeting women in your 30s, provided they are used thoughtfully. Select platforms that align with your relationship goals and demographic preferences to increase the likelihood of meaningful matches.
Create a profile that is honest and highlights your personality, interests, and what you seek in a partner. Avoid generic statements; instead, include specific details or anecdotes that spark curiosity and invite conversation.
When initiating contact, personalize your messages by referencing something from their profile to show genuine interest. Patience and consistency are key, as meaningful connections often require time to develop.
Platform | Best For | Key Feature | Tip for Success |
---|---|---|---|
Match.com | Long-term relationships | Detailed profiles and compatibility matching | Use filters to focus on shared values and interests |
Bumble | Women initiate contact | Women message first within 24 hours | Craft thoughtful, engaging opening messages |
Hinge | Serious dating with conversation prompts | Interactive profile questions | Answer prompts creatively to stand out |
Eventbrite/Social Meetup Apps | In-person social events | Local event discovery | Attend regularly to build familiarity |
Practicing Confidence and Emotional Availability
Confidence in your 30s comes from self-awareness and acceptance rather than bravado. Demonstrating emotional availability and maturity can be highly attractive qualities when meeting women. Being open about your feelings and willing to engage in meaningful conversations fosters deeper connections.
Avoid the trap of trying to impress through exaggeration or superficial charm. Instead, focus on being authentic and present. Acknowledge your strengths and areas of growth honestly, which can encourage vulnerability and trust.
Nonverbal communication also plays a significant role. Maintain eye contact, smile genuinely, and use open body language to signal approachability. These subtle cues reinforce your verbal messages and create a welcoming atmosphere for connection.
Balancing Digital and In-Person Interactions
While digital communication is convenient, transitioning to in-person meetings is crucial for building lasting relationships. Strive for a balance between online conversations and real-world interactions to deepen rapport and assess compatibility more accurately.
Plan casual, low-pressure meetups such as coffee dates, walks, or attending events together. These settings provide opportunities to observe body language and shared chemistry that digital mediums cannot fully capture.
When scheduling face-to-face meetings, consider mutual interests to create enjoyable experiences. This not only alleviates first-date nerves but also helps identify common ground naturally.
- Keep initial meetings brief and relaxed to reduce pressure.
- Listen actively and engage in two-way conversations.
- Be punctual and respectful of the other person’s time.
- Follow up with thoughtful messages to express appreciation and interest.
